    The Church of God of Prophecy ( COGOP) is a Holiness Pentecostal Christian Church. It is one of six Church of God bodies headquartered in Cleveland, Tennessee that arose from a small meeting of believers who gathered at the Holiness Church at Camp Creek near the Tennessee / North Carolina border on Saturday, June 13, 1903.

    The first state convention of the Protestant Episcopal Church in South Carolina was held on May 12, 1785. In October 1790, South Carolina's state convention unanimously accepted the constitution and canons for the national church adopted by the General Convention at Philadelphia earlier in July 1789.
